Josie's Dragonfly Trust was set up by a 16 year old girl named Josie after she was diagnosed with terminal leukemia.

Josie battled with her leukemia for 2 and a half years before she was told that nothing more could be done. She then made it her mission to help the children and teenagers with cancer that she was leaving behind.

Josie passed away in 2007 and her parents have continued with the charity which provides boxes of crafts and activities to all Child and Teenage Cancer Units across the UK and also providing a Cash Gift of £500 to children and young people who are told that their treatment is no longer considered curative. The £500 can be spent on anything they like, giving them back a sense of control when they are totally dependant on hospital and family.

About the charity

Supporting young palliative cancer patients under the age of 25. Providing memory making experiences, special keepsakes and creative therapy to help make each moment matter.
